I tested a few things and found out that with the patch over drm-fixes-3.6 I
generally get the DVI screen working but the VGA has no signal if it is plugged
during the boot. The generally is there because sometimes I just get a black
screen on the DVI and then X causes a GPU Hangup (The NoAccel suppresses the
Hangup). This situation is rare and If the GPU hangup pressing the reset switch
(instead of letting the machine off during some time and doing a cold boot)
causes it to happen more often.

A "quick" way to do it is booting without the patch starting X without NoAccel
and then pressing the reset button and booting with the patch.

Seems the firmware doesn't reset the state of the card properly during POST or
something. Last night the problem happened "by itself", so it might happen
without trying to provoke it. This morning I tried rebooting a few times but
didn't get it to happen without provoking it.

The attachment is dmesg | grep -e drm -e radeon   when the DVI screen stays
black (VGA saying no signal) and without hangup (provoking it on the previous
boot). The last part is X turning the screens off and trying to wake them up.
The situation didn't change.
